如何将es2020功能添加到现有的react应用程序中



我想在我的react应用程序中使用es2020的新功能。尝试安装npm install --save-dev babel-preset-es2020并添加了带有的.babelrc文件

{
"presets": ["es2020"]
}

然而,它仍然不起作用。如何使用react应用程序设置es2020的新功能?

尝试在tsconfig.json文件中将目标更改为"target": "ES2019"

最新的create-react应用程序支持开箱即用的es2020,它还有一个Typescript模板。他们的.tsconfig设置为输出es5,但允许使用最新的ES功能编写代码:

{
"compilerOptions": {
"target": "es5",
"lib": [
"dom",
"dom.iterable",
"esnext"
]
// ...
}
}

相关内容

  • 没有找到相关文章

最新更新